Busman's Honeymoon: A Love Story with Detective Interruptions

  • New York: Harcourt, Brace and Company, 1937
By Dorothy L. Sayers
New York: Harcourt, Brace and Company, 1937. Very Good/Very Good -. New York: Harcourt, Brace and Company, 1937. First American Edition (stated), preceding the British. Octavo. 381 pp. Illustrated dust jacket with $2.50 price present. Black boards stamped in purple. Dust jacket edgeworn and chipped with several tears and general creasing and dampstaining. Boards shelfworn and corners bumped. Slight lean to boards and binding is sound. Offsetting to endpapers and red mark to front free endpaper, and interior else unmarked. A Very Good copy in a Good to Very Good dust jacket.

[Gilbert A25 a.1].
